## AddrSnap Widget Environments

The AddrSnap autocomplete widget runs against three environments: sandbox, staging, and production. Plugin authors should develop against sandbox, which returns synthetic addresses for the fictional region of Veltmarsh and never rate-limits. Staging mirrors production behavior, including throttling and cache headers. Each environment uses its own endpoint base and lookup tier. The current settings for all three environments are listed below.

settings of yawif-yafop:
[druys]
port = 9000
region = south-3
host = druys.zemvarsoft.internal
team = frador
timeout_ms = 3000
retries = 4

**Q: The roof-terrace door keeps jamming — what do I do?**

The terrace door at Larkfield Tower swells in damp weather and the latch sticks. Don't force it; push firmly at the top corner while turning the handle. Facilities has a repair scheduled, but until then the door stays on keypad-only mode. To release the latch, enter the terrace code:

staff pass of baweg-badup = bdg-UJ-3

Subject: DR drill — LiftPath simulator

Drill for the LiftPath elevator-dispatch simulator runs Thursday. Scope: failover of the dispatch core to the Arden standby cluster. Please verify audit logging stays intact during cutover. To restore the simulator's sealed state store after the drill, use the recovery passphrase provided on the next line.

unlock words, bawef-kahap: sorax-sorir-quenys-aldok